When Did Birmingham Leave Warwickshire?

In 1889 the administrative county of Warwickshire was created, and both Coventry and Birmingham became county boroughs which made them administratively separate from the rest of Warwickshire. When did Warwickshire become West Midlands? 1974Since the creation of the separate metropolitan county of West Midlands in 1974, the administrative county of Warwickshire has been largely agricultural. …

Does Warwick Castle Belong To The National Trust?

The Castle is privately owned and is not affiliated with National Trust properties. Who does Warwick Castle belong to? Warwick Castle is a medieval castle developed from a wooden fort, originally built by William the Conqueror during 1068.
